Determination of Ytterbium in Seawater by Graphite Furnace Atomic Absorption Spectrometry after Coprecipitation and Solvent Extraction

Abstract

Trace amounts of ytterbium in seawater were coprecipitated with iron(III) hydroxide, and the precipitate was dissolved in 2ml of 8mol/dm3 hydrochloric acid. Iron(III) ions were removed by extraction with 2, 6-dimethyl-4-heptanone, and a 20-μl aliquot of the aqueous phase was directly injected into a graphite furnace atomizer. Ytterbium in seawater was found to be (0.62-1.35)×10-9g/l.
